Air quality detector storage tank
Technical Field
The utility model relates to an air quality detector field especially relates to an air quality detector storage tank.
Background
In the use of the air quality detector, most of storage boxes outside the air quality detector are in a complicated structure and are fixedly connected with the air quality detector together, so that the storage box is not detachable, the volume of the air quality detector is increased, the storage of the air quality detector is hindered, and inconvenience is brought to a user.

Detailed Description
The invention is explained in more detail below with reference to the figures and examples:
an air quality detector storage box comprises an air quality detector 01, a detector storage box 02, a positioning slide rail 03, a fastening connecting frame 04, an inclined support rod 05, an auxiliary support rod 06, an auxiliary connecting plate 07 and a positioning plug bush 08, wherein the right side of the air quality detector 01 is connected with the positioning slide rail 03, the right side of the positioning slide rail 03 is connected with the detector storage box 02, the detector storage box 02 slides on the positioning slide rail 03, the left side of the detector storage box 02 is connected with the air quality detector 01, the detector storage box 02 slides on the air quality detector 01, a dovetail chute 14 is arranged inside the positioning slide rail 03, the detector storage box 02 is connected inside the dovetail chute 14, the detector storage box 02 slides inside the dovetail chute 14, a fixing bracket 13 is arranged at the lower part of the positioning slide rail 03, the upper part of the fixing bracket 13 is connected with the detector storage box 02, and the lower part of the, the air quality detector 01 lower part has location plug bush 08, and detector storage tank 02 lower part has location engaging lug 11, the inboard bracing piece 05 of connecting through the pivot of location engaging lug 11.

Fixed plug bush 09 is connected on auxiliary strut 06 upper portion, and auxiliary strut 06 slides in fixed plug bush 09, and detector storage tank 02 right side has fastening lug 12, fastening lug 04 is connected through the pivot to fastening lug 12 inboard, fastening lug 04 rotates in the pivot.
Detector storage tank 02 is connected to the fastening link 04 inboard, and both sides have auxiliary connecting plate 07 about fastening link 04, detector storage tank 02 is connected to auxiliary connecting plate 07 inboard, and fastening link 04 left side has fixed connection seat 15, air quality detector 01 is connected in fixed connection seat 15 left side.
At location slide rail 03, under fastening link 04's combined action, firmly fix detector storage tank 02 and air quality detector 01 together, make more inseparabler that detector storage tank 02 and air quality detector 01 are connected, and fixing bracket 13 of location slide rail 03 lower part has played an ascending effect of lifting to detector storage tank 02, simultaneously at bearing diagonal 05, under 06 mutually supporting of auxiliary strut, played the supporting role to detector storage tank 02, detector storage tank 02 stability has been improved, effectually prevented that detector storage tank 02 from sliding on air quality detector 01, it is more reasonable to make overall structure, detector storage tank 02 can dismantle, moreover, the steam generator is simple in structure, and is very convenient to use.
